LUV: 1975 Daily Driver
Name: Chad Harlow
Location: Tahlequah, OK USA
Notes: I bought my luv for $200.00 I planned on putting a v8 in it but when I went to pick it up I found out that the truck was all original and in good cond. and that I was going to be the 2nd owner. The body is perfectly straight with a little bit of rust under both doors. The seat was pretty much shot and so was the dash, but I am putting bucket seats in it, and have already ordered a new dash pad. The inside of the bed is perfect not a single dent in it, the old man I bought it from kept a rubber mat in the bed, and said he hardly ever hauled anything in it. I decided to leave it as just a clean/stock every day driver. I also bought a 1973 luv that I found setting in the yard of a trailor shop. I only paid $50.00 for it and the body is OK it has a little bit of rust, and it has been sitting out in the weather for the last couple of years with out any glass in it. I plan to drop a good strong 350 in it sometime next year.

LUV: 1977 Street
Name: Tim
Location: South, AL USA
Forum Name: truluv65
Notes: Got the 77'truck in 1980 at 15 years old,29000 miles. Drove it for 200,000 miles and pulled the 4 banger out and put the 355 in it after my Dad said, "It won't go in there". That was 1991.Ran it at the strip that year and turned 8.00s and 20s....burning the 215x14" skins most all the way. The engine was 76cc pocket ported/port matched,single points with stock coil,4 bolt,TRW forged pistons,polished rods,sps rod bolts,zoom double roller,Lunati Bracket Master II, Performer RPM, Double Pumper, and other goodies. It turned over 7 grand but I shifted around 6. To make a long story short the engine was pulled for a complete resto and it was stolen.Bummer..it let all the air out of my balloon.With a kid and more responsibilities I put it on the back burner until last year in 2002.What a mess it was. New engine and drivetrain: 360 Chevy,Flat Tops,2.02/1.60 Swirled Stainless,64cc pocket ported/port matched,Polished Rod Beams W/ARP bolts,Melling High Pressure,Lunati cam 1 degree advanced,Dynagear double roller,Block Hugger Headers,Weiand single plane,Double Pumper,TH350 w/3000 stall,4:11 gears,aluminum radiator,billet pulleys,1 wire alternator,Autogage,Mallory,20,000 GVW trannie cooler with fan mounted under bed. Like the energizer bunny I could go on and on and on.Soooo,almost everything has been off or out except the cab.Everything was done at my home with exception of machine work on the block and heads by Gordon and sandblasting by "Rover". Goin' with 8" or 10" slicks this time shooting for 7s in the 8th.Then maybe some supercharging for 6s...he he. This will be my "SUVLUV"........ smiles.This will be mostly used for the street. Hope to take it to the Chevy Show in June just to cruise around and check out the swap meet.
